At a dead stop 2 psi governor pressure at idle in Drive is considered the max allowable.

Other than sticky valves/weights, the sealing rings are usually the source of governor pressure woes.

The throttle lever movement sounds normal; moving the lever aft compresses a spring so the movement would be expected to increase and, near the end of travel, you're in the kickdown detent so the lever resistance increases.
